What types of whey protein products do these manufacturers offer? They provide whey protein isolate and concentrate. Whey protein isolate is known for its higher protein content and minimal fat and lactose, making it ideal for those with dietary restrictions. Whey protein concentrate, on the other hand, retains more of the naturally occurring nutrients found in whey, offering a balanced nutritional profile.

Private Label and White Label Protein Supplement Manufacturers
Private label and white label protein supplement manufacturers offer businesses the opportunity to brand their own products without the complexities of production. These manufacturers provide a range of services that include custom formulations and flexible order quantities, making it easier for companies to enter the market with minimal investment.
What types of private label protein products are available? Private label manufacturers offer a variety of protein supplements such as whey protein, plant-based proteins, and other specialty formulations. These products can be tailored to meet specific dietary needs, such as gluten-free or vegan options, allowing businesses to cater to niche markets.
The benefits of working with private label manufacturers include the ability to create custom formulations that meet specific nutritional profiles. Businesses can collaborate with manufacturers to develop products that stand out in the marketplace, leveraging expert knowledge and advanced technology in production.
Additionally, many private label manufacturers offer no minimum order requirements, which is particularly advantageous for startups and small businesses. This flexibility allows companies to test the market with smaller quantities before committing to larger production runs, minimizing financial risk.
In the realm of white label whey protein, manufacturers provide pre-formulated products that businesses can brand as their own. This option is ideal for companies looking to quickly expand their product lines without the need for extensive R&D.

Why is sourcing organic ingredients important for protein powder manufacturers? It ensures product purity and aligns with growing consumer demand for clean and sustainable options. Organic protein powders are free from synthetic fertilizers, pesticides, and genetically modified organisms (GMOs), making them a preferred choice for health-conscious consumers. Manufacturers that prioritize organic sourcing often gain a competitive edge in the marketplace, as they meet the increasing demand for transparency and sustainability.
The trend towards organic and clean-label products has led manufacturers to implement rigorous quality assurance processes. These processes often include obtaining certifications such as USDA Organic or Non-GMO Project Verified, which validate the integrity of their ingredients and production methods. By adhering to these standards, manufacturers not only enhance consumer trust but also ensure compliance with health and safety regulations.

Wholesale Protein Powder Manufacturers and Suppliers

Wholesale protein powder manufacturers provide several advantages, particularly in terms of bulk purchasing options. Businesses benefit from economies of scale, allowing them to acquire protein products at competitive prices. This cost-effectiveness is crucial for retailers and distributors aiming to maintain profitability while offering high-quality supplements to consumers.
What are the typical pricing structures in wholesale protein powder supply? Wholesale pricing is generally tiered based on order volume. Larger orders often receive significant discounts per unit, incentivizing businesses to purchase greater quantities. This pricing strategy benefits both manufacturers and buyers by ensuring steady production cycles and inventory turnover.
Wholesale protein suppliers also play a pivotal role in the sports nutrition industry by delivering products tailored to specific market needs. They offer a range of protein types, such as whey, casein, and plant-based proteins, enabling businesses to diversify their product lines. This versatility helps retailers meet diverse consumer preferences, from athletes seeking performance-enhancing supplements to health-conscious individuals looking for dietary support.
